
"Mario + Rabbids Kingdom Battle earned a 9/10 in GameSpot's review. The zany XCOM-like tactical strategy game probably shouldn't work as well as it does. Super Mario and Ubisoft's weird Rabbids? What an odd pairing. But not only does Kingdom Battle have great level design and a rewarding turn-based loop, but the dynamic between the Mushroom Kingdom crew and the Rabbids who dress like them is genuinely entertaining and often funny."
"Five years later, Ubisoft returned with Sparks of Hope, a sequel that is even better than the original. It also earned a 9/10 in our review. The tactical gameplay was revamped by removing the grid, giving players more ways to approach each battle. Sparks of Hope also added new layers to the character customization and upgrades systems. We'd highly recommend playing Kingdom Battle before Sparks of Hope, because you'll appreciate the character interactions more."
An Amazon-exclusive digital Dual Pack bundles Mario + Rabbids Kingdom Battle and Mario + Rabbids Sparks of Hope for Nintendo Switch at a discounted price of $15, reduced from $30. Both games were developed by Ubisoft exclusively for Nintendo Switch and released together in September as a collection. Kingdom Battle is a zany, XCOM-like tactical strategy game praised for level design, a rewarding turn-based loop, and entertaining character dynamics. Sparks of Hope revamps tactical combat by removing the grid, expands customization and upgrade systems, and is recommended to be played after Kingdom Battle for fuller character appreciation.
